Gray Serpent, a senior cadre of World Serpent, one of its founding members.

His true identity: the first self-aware artificial lifeform created by Mobius, a Fusion Warrior of the Previous Era, and the de facto founder of World Serpent.

In reality, "Gray Serpent" was a collective consciousness.

Composed of numerous slightly distinct individuals, together forming the entity "Gray Serpent."

All "Gray Serpents" shared one memory, yet each had unique experiences, personalities, and even hobbies—some loved poetry, others obsessed over firearms.

This existence mechanism bore a vague resemblance to the "Shirakis."

At World Serpent's base, Gray Serpent's crimson electronic eyes dimmed, a faint electric spark blooming at his spinal connector.

His vision filled with a cascade of dense numbers and letters, multiplying like a virus, engulfing his field of view, transforming the world into a digital sea of data.

Then, a flood of information—global, varied, useful, and useless—surged like waves.

The Serpent's gaze spanned the globe, and this was why.

Countless signal nodes were scattered worldwide, each a modified human with part of their brain removed, replaced by quantum computers, fused with the remaining brain to form a quantum mind.

Of course, they were all willing.

Not the "willing" of forced overtime, but true consent.

Infected by Honkai energy, they faced death or experimentation—the latter offered a slim chance of survival.

Through these nodes, vast internet data was sifted for valuable intel, aggregated into the Gray Serpent network.

Thanks to this, "Gray Serpent" became a notorious underworld info broker.

Today was another hopeful… ahem, normal workday for Mr. Gray Serpent.

But upon entering the digital sea of data, Gray Serpent fell abruptly silent, his red electronic eyes flickering faintly.

Staring at Kiana's message, he hesitated for two seconds before forwarding it to the Gray Serpent network, like tossing a stone into a calm lake, ripples exploding.

"The Herrscher of the Void—how does she know we have the Desire Gem?" Gray Serpent 404.

"No, the first question is, is this real? Neither the Herrscher nor her vessel should have the ability to leave messages in the digital deep… *cough*." A high-EQ Gray Serpent.

"Heh, this is intriguing~" Gray Serpent.

"No doubt, something unexpected has happened to the Herrscher of the Void." Gray Serpent.

"Trading the Desire Gem for Serpent Lord? Not a bad deal." Gray Serpent 9527 mused, as if saying, "Oh, not bad," "Worth considering!"

Instantly, the lively Gray Serpent network went quiet, all Serpents staring at 9527.

"Just kidding~! I pity your lack of humor." Gray Serpent 9527 shook his head, sighed, logged off, disconnected, powered down, and bolted in one fluid motion.

The network returned to deathly silence, only ripples of data exchange stirring, like rain on a lake.

After a long pause, the "rain" ceased, the network reverting to its initial calm.

"Good. As we the 'Gray Serpent Resolution' vote, let's make contact with the Herrscher of the Void."

The red glow in Gray Serpent's eyes steadied, as if detaching from the vast consciousness network.

Not long after, on Hyperion.

[Unknown signal accessing comms. Hyperion defenses ineffective. Noise interference… system overload…]

"What? What's happening?"

The sudden anomaly caught everyone off guard. Theresa leapt from the captain's chair. Mei, chatting with Kiana, looked bewildered. Bronya's face turned grave.

The console's holo-screen projected a figure cloaked in a black coat, wearing a white mask etched with blade marks, one crimson electronic eye gleaming.

"That's Gray Serpent!"

"To infiltrate Hyperion so easily…"

"This guy was killed by the Herrscher of the Void… was it a decoy?"

"Death is life lived; life is death on the way." A poetic, melodic voice rang out. Gray Serpent, holding a black umbrella, gave an elegant greeting.

"Ladies, no need for surprise. Serpents don't yield to death. Though slain by the Void Queen, until the Serpent's grand ambition is fulfilled, I'll return from hell as many times as needed."

"As for my purpose?" Gray Serpent's gaze fixed on Kiana through the screen, his right hand pressing his left chest, bowing gentlemanly. "I'm here at the esteemed Void Queen's invitation."

"Void Queen… invitation…" Theresa, Mei, and Bronya looked at Kiana, puzzled.

"Tch, this AI's so lame, getting hacked so easily. All that processing power's probably spent stealing electricity!"

Kiana lifted the petite Theresa from the captain's chair and plopped herself down.

She closed her eyes, then slowly opened them, revealing dreamy, dazzling gold-blue heterochromatic eyes, ringed with diamond-cross patterns.

"Just another Gray Serpent instance. 'Return from hell'? That's laughable☆~!"

Her iconic queenly voice, with a slight bassy echo, instantly tensed the three Valkyries.

The Herrscher of the Void!

Kiana's white Valkyrie armor shifted, her bodysuit morphing like flowing particles into a black-and-white off-shoulder dress.

As the trio assumed battle stances, faces taut with alertness, the white-haired girl's blue left eye winked at them, halting their movements.

"Sirin's our ally now!"

Kiana's past words echoed in their minds. Except for the stoic Bronya, Theresa and Mei's expressions grew subtle.

Was Kiana serious!?

Sirin's golden eye flicked over the trio, then slanted toward the holo-projected Gray Serpent, exuding imperious queenly dominance.

Gray Serpent remained outwardly calm, but inwardly, a tsunami raged.

Something's off!

This Herrscher of the Void was very off!

How did she know Gray Serpent was multiple instances?

How did she leave a message in the digital sea's depths?

And this oppressive aura…

"Have you completed 'Ascension'?" Gray Serpent's crimson eye flickered, betraying inner turmoil.

"Ascension? Not quite." Kiana flicked a soft strand of bangs, leisurely crossing her long, black-stockinged legs, reclining comfortably in the captain's chair. "But in effect, you could say so."

"The Herrscher of the Void can be St. Freya's Valkyrie, Kiana Kaslana, or another her—Sirin."

Terrifying Honkai energy gathered around the rising white-haired girl, flanking her like an emperor's guard.

"Oh? Truly astonishing!"

Gray Serpent twirled his umbrella, surprised by the world-ending Herrscher's demeanor. "Pardon my boldness, K4… no, Ms. Kiana Kaslana, may I know how you achieved this?"

Gray Serpent sensed treating this white-haired girl as a pawn to toy with, as before, would spell disaster!

"Want to know?" Her azure eyes twinkled with amusement. Kiana winked playfully. "It's a secret~!"

The trio and Theresa froze, never having seen Kiana like this.

It felt vaguely familiar. Theresa frowned, pondering, then looked up, stunned—Kiana's figure seemed to overlap with a black-haired youth.

Her boyfriend's influence was this strong?

"Heh~" Gray Serpent chuckled lowly. "Then, esteemed Void Queen, what brings you to me?"

His voice deepened, tinged with gravity—a sign of taking Kiana seriously.

"I do have business with World Serpent." Kiana's lips curved in a faint smile. "Let's make a deal~!"

"I'm all ears."

"I want to enter Elysian Realm."

The white-haired girl's casual words nearly short-circuited Gray Serpent's brain.

Impossible!

Elysian Realm was World Serpent's greatest secret, known only to senior cadres. How could the Herrscher of the Void know!?

The meeting between Gray Serpent's instance and Kiana was livestreamed across the Gray Serpent network, which now fell deathly silent.

Even the wisest instances couldn't fathom what had happened.

The Herrscher of the Void, a pawn in the clash of powers, seemed to have leapt off the chessboard.

No, more than that…

Gazing at the white-haired girl's intrigued gold-blue eyes, Gray Serpent felt a chill.

What was going on!?
